Job Overview

A Sales trader's primary responsibility involves managing institutional client relationships and generating /crossing flows on an agency basis. Quick decision making abilities, sharp in number crunching and ability to work in a high pressure environment are a few basic requirements of the job given the work requires managing massive notional flows specially in volatile market conditions.
